As discussed during the dispatch call, dispatch received a report of malfunctioning railroad crossing gates near Coleman Ave and CP Leeds in Riverside, Alabama. Vehicles were reportedly driving around the gates, and officials were coordinating with rail personnel to inspect the site before allowing any trains to proceed.
